Handover: stale-cache postmortem on Quillbeam's pricing service. Root cause: TTL never refreshed after the failover in the Drossel cluster. Fix shipped; invalidation now keyed on upstream version. Marek owns the follow-up alert. Dashboards look clean for 48h. For the sync, note we bumped eviction thresholds and pinned replica counts. Current service configuration values are as follows.

config for fajop-bahop:
[sorion]
port = 3306
region = west-1
host = sorion.merlaqforge.example
team = wenael
timeout_ms = 500
retries = 3

Quellpipe collapses duplicate pages from the Marrowstack monitoring tier before they reach the on-call rotation. For your review: deduplication windows are configurable per alert class, suppression decisions are logged immutably to the Ferncroft audit store, and no alert payloads are persisted beyond 72 hours. All suppression-rule bundles are signed prior to deployment, and the verifier rejects unsigned bundles outright. The bundle-signing key currently in service is reproduced directly below for your inspection.

rollout seal: bky3_4aa

Subject: Memtrace cut-over complete

Team,

Cut-over to Memtrace v2 for GPU memory profiling finished last night. Old v1 agents are disabled; any tickets referencing v1 dashboards should be closed as resolved-by-migration. Sampling overhead is now under 2% and allocation traces include kernel names. Known gap: profiles older than 30 days were not migrated. Point customers at the v2 docs for setup questions. For reference when troubleshooting, the agent now runs with the following configuration.

settings of bagaf-bawip:
[aldax]
port = 5000
region = south-4
host = aldax.brasklabs.corp
team = brivan
timeout_ms = 2000
retries = 2

Quick heads-up on Pinwheel UI versioning: we cut a minor release every sprint, and anything touching component props needs a changeset file in the PR. No changeset, no merge — the bot will nag you. Majors are rare and go through the design council first. The full policy, with examples of what counts as breaking, lives on the internal page below.

wiki page, bahip-yahip: https://grafana.qirvanlabs.corp/browse/display/projects/cc3a1b9dbfc9